Going through the underside of loops and also through slalom blocks should be included. For PG, I think a dedicated video would be necessary, but it could still be described in a resumed way with the other tricks.

For u/d corks, you have going through the wall and driving on the side of it, almost in contact with the wall

For l/r corks, something I've been able to do sometimes by sheer chance is jump over the middle wall from a side to the other.

There are many ways to taka advantage from cork l/r and some of them are off-road. If you come from the outside to the sides it can help you to turn the car closer. Also you can go from the right side to the roof an make crazy stunts, specially with slow cars like Lancia. If you come straight the road and turn to the right before the cork you suddenly jump to the left and the same in the other side of the cork but it would end crashing to the inside of the element.
